What is the difference between 'Grey' and 'Black' water, and how can I lower my premium?
Category 2 'Grey' water from appliance overflows contains contaminants requiring biocidal treatment, unlike Category 3 'Black' sewage. Installing IoT leak sensors like Moen Flo provides real-time monitoring. Illinois insurers now offer a 5-8% premium credit discount for such systems, as they drastically reduce claim severity.

What is the first critical step to take during a water emergency near Settlers Park?
Immediately shut off the main water supply. This 'loss of use' mitigation is the single most effective action to stop the intrusion. It preserves the home's habitability and limits damage, forming the foundation for all subsequent restorative drying and documentation protocols required by your carrier.
